Abstract :
The paper describes the techniques for using object oriented methodologies for modeling and simulation of process plants and their control systems employing discrete logic controls. Based on this approach, an object oriented application framework has been developed using C++. As a case study, a fluid flow control system for a chemical process plant has been implemented using the framework. It was found to be easy to implement and modify. The techniques described in the paper may be reused in similar problems.
